Source of the http://clojure.ru website.
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
resources
static @ 7bb2fc1
.gitignore
.gitmodules
README.md
config.clj
deploy.sh
start.sh

README.md

Структура

|--- config.clj ; общие настройки сайта
|--- resources
  |--- posts ; новости
  |--- public ; статика и html-шаблоны
  |--- site ; различные посты
  |--- templates; enlive-шаблоны

Метаинформация для всех постов

формат для мета-информации: %name%: %one-string-value%

  • title - Заголовок
  • tags - генерация тегов (не проверено)
  • keywords - мета-информация страницы
  • description - мето-информация страницы + для новостей выступает в роли краткого описания
  • template - альтернативный enlive-шаблон
  • alias - URI-сниноним

Запуск

start.sh - запускает jetty для серверинга html (порт 8080 и пока не настраивается) gen.sh - генерирует все-все-все

HTML-Шаблоны

  • _index.html - главная
  • _list.html - архив новостей
  • _post.html - шаблон всех постов
  • _navigation.html и _footer.html - общие статические блоки